⩥ What were the characteristics of nursing at the beginning of its
history? Answer: Nursing started as a vocational course focused on skills
rather than a formal profession.
⩥ What is the Apprenticeship Model in nursing practice? Answer:
Nursing practice was based on principles and traditions handed down
through practice, as seen during Florence Nightingale's time.
⩥ What was the focus of the Curriculum Era in nursing history? Answer:
The focus was on what curriculum content nurses should study, leading
to standardized curricula for diploma programs.
⩥ What was the major question during the Research Era of nursing?
Answer: The major question was about the focus for nursing research
and the role of nurses in conducting it.
⩥ What was the outcome of the Graduate Education Era in nursing?
Answer: It emphasized the need for advanced knowledge and education
to carve out an advanced role for nursing practice.
,⩥ What is the Theory Era in nursing history? Answer: This era focused
on how theories guide nursing research and practice, shifting the focus
to the patient.
⩥ What is the significance of the Theory Utilization Era in nursing?
Answer: It addresses the need for new theories to produce evidence of
quality care, guiding research, practice, education, and administration.
⩥ What are the four paradigms classified by Fawcett in nursing models?
Answer: Person, Environment, Health, and Nursing Concepts.

⩥ What is the difference between rationalism and empiricism in nursing
theory? Answer: Rationalism relies on reason and logical deduction,
while empiricism emphasizes knowledge gained through sensory
experience.
